Choosing the Right Insert

The first step in reviving your old fireplace is choosing the right insert. There are many different types of inserts available, from gas to electric to wood-burning options. Consider your needs and preferences when selecting an insert. Gas inserts are a convenient choice, while wood-burning inserts provide a cozy ambiance. Electric inserts are easy to install and can be controlled with a remote.

Measuring and Installation

Once you’ve chosen the right insert, it’s time to measure your fireplace opening to ensure a proper fit. Most inserts come in standard sizes, but it’s essential to measure carefully to avoid any gaps or safety hazards. Installation can typically be done by a professional, or if you’re handy, you can tackle it yourself with some basic tools.

Enhancing Efficiency

One of the main benefits of adding a fireplace insert is increased efficiency. Old fireplaces can be drafty and inefficient, leading to heat loss and higher energy bills. Inserts are designed to improve heat retention and distribution, making your fireplace more effective at heating your home.

Updating the Look

In addition to improving efficiency, fireplace inserts can also update the look of your fireplace. With a wide range of styles and finishes available, you can find an insert that complements your home decor. Whether you prefer a traditional or modern look, there’s an insert to suit your taste.

Maintaining Your Insert

To keep your fireplace insert in top condition, regular maintenance is key. Clean the glass regularly to remove soot and debris, and have your insert inspected annually by a professional to ensure it’s functioning correctly. With proper care, your insert can last for many years to come.

FAQs

Q: Can I install a fireplace insert myself?
A: While some inserts can be DIY-friendly, it’s recommended to have a professional install your insert to ensure safety and proper function.

Q: Do fireplace inserts require venting?
A: It depends on the type of insert. Gas and wood-burning inserts typically require venting, while electric inserts do not.

Q: How much does a fireplace insert cost?
A: The cost of a fireplace insert can vary depending on the type, size, and features. Prices can range from a few hundred to several thousand dollars.
